Dan finished up this past round of Saturday classes. The students
have been working and studying since February a course called Firm
Foundations. It was a great study and full of challenges for them.
Each of the students passed and today were able to conclude with a
time of praise and a bit of a party, including sharing a cake which
Robin had made.

The preparation phases for the development farm are coming along. We
now have rabbit hutches on our property with 4 females and a buck.
One female has already birthed a small litter and another is newly
pregnant. Various types of gardening beds have been prepared and
planting will begin soon as will various composting systems, etc.
The layer chickens which are technically Josiah's and the broiler
chickens which were Karunia's (we just slaughtered last wk) are doing
well. Preparations are beginning down the road as well on our
teammate's property and there is now a manual percussion-style well
driller which has been made and tested out to use in conjunction with
the farm. If preparations continue as they should, then we hope to
be prepared to accept groups for learning/teaching at the first of
the year.

Construction should begin soon (but remember we mean "African" soon)
on the center in town. Once that is done then the association will
have the necessary income to fund the internship program which is
waiting to start.
